With the STEFFI PDF sewing pattern, you can sew a versatile girls dress in 3 different versions – as a tunic, a reversible dress or a dress with a ruffle hem or contrast hem band.
This sewing pattern is suitable for babies, toddlers and girls from approx. 9 months to 12 years. Depending on your fabric choice, STEFFI can become a light summer dress, a comfortable everyday dress for nursery, kindergarten or school, or a special handmade dress for birthdays, family celebrations and festive occasions.
You will receive a digital PDF sewing pattern with a detailed step-by-step sewing tutorial. The instructions are clearly structured and illustrated with photos, so you can follow each step easily.
3 versions in one sewing pattern
Version JULE
Tunic or reversible dress, fully lined with contrast fabric, bow and pocket.
Version SIENA
Girls dress with ruffle hem and bows – playful, comfortable and easy to wear.
Version STEFFI
Girls dress with a contrast hem band and buttons.
Difficulty:
– Version A “JULE”: intermediate, not recommended for absolute beginners
– Versions B “SIENA” and C “STEFFI”: easy, beginner-friendly
Recommended skills:
– cutting fabric from a pattern and size chart
– basic straight stitching, finishing seams (zigzag/overlock)
– simple hemming, pressing
– for Version C: sewing on buttons
– for Version A: working neatly with lining/layering
What you get:
– step-by-step PDF photo tutorial with color photos
– full-size pattern for A4 and US Letter (print and tape)
– A0 file for copy shop printing (no layers)
– each size provided separately
– cutting plan and size chart
– 1 cm seam allowance included
– files included in German and English
– metric and US measurements
Age sizes included, each size provided separately:
– 9m / 12m
– 18m / 2y
– 3y / 4y
– 5y / 6y
– 7y / 8y
– 9y / 10y
– 11y / 12y
– main fabric depending on season, e.g.:
Spring/Summer: cotton, linen, muslin/double gauze, lightweight denim
Autumn/Winter: baby corduroy, flannel, gabardine, lightweight denim
– optional contrast fabric for details/hem facing or lining (Version A)
– matching sewing thread
– optional buttons for Version C
– scissors or rotary cutter, mat, ruler/tape measure
– pins or clips, fabric marker/chalk
– iron/ironing board
– sewing machine, optional serger/overlock
– printer for A4/US Letter or A0 copy shop print
